Question 1 of 5

A nurse is interviewing a client who reports a desire to quit smoking. Which of the following prescriptions should the nurse expect the provider to prescribe?

Correct Answer: B

Rationale: The correct answer is B: Bupropion. Bupropion is a medication commonly prescribed to help individuals quit smoking by reducing withdrawal symptoms and cravings. It works by affecting neurotransmitters in the brain. Melatonin (
A) is used for sleep, naloxone (
C) for opioid overdose reversal, and alprazolam (
D) for anxiety - not smoking cessation. Bupropion is the most appropriate choice for smoking cessation due to its specific mechanism of action.
